What is/are the significance of the issues of Elasticity of Demand economically?
Ierofanga [76]

Elasticity is one of the most basic concepts of economics. Elasticity is part of the field of microeconomics and it is crucial to know this concept, as well as its consequences. The concept of elastic and inelastic goods directly affects the pricing of companies on their products. Therefore, it is important for the investor to have a good sense of this indicator. This concept concerns how much variation in demand occurs in a variation in the price of a given product.

Elasticity can also be calculated by dividing variations by averages of quantities and final prices. People usually have a slope in the negative demand for goods. That is, people consume more when the price of a good is lower.
